摘要
Hall for Workshop of Metasynthetic Engineering (HWME), as a newly developed group decision-making support system based on web, afford a platform for complex administrative decision-making, such as macro-economics forecasting. This paper focus on behavior reengineering related to decision making in HWME, in which collaboration and communication are key factors affecting decision-making efficiency. Firstly, the paper introduces HWME and analyzes the difficulty of comp lex administrative decision-making. Then the cognitive feature of participants in complex administrative decision-making is analyzed deeply and the framework of reengineering decision-making behavior is proposed based on Metasynthesis. To facilitate behavior reengineering, we proposed a new method based on ontology which are built based on domain-specific thesaurus, by which we can map participants' actual behavior in the network of ontology. Finally, we give a suppositional example of macroeconomics forecasting to illustrate behavior reengineering.
